City Council Meets February 28 The City Council will hold a regular meeting on Tuesday, February 28 at 5:30 pm in Council Chambers at the Vista Civic Center, 200 Civic Center Drive. The public is welcome to attend and participate. Topics of discussion include:

  • Conduct a public hearing regarding the appeal and proposed approval of a site development plan for the N. Santa Fe Apartments project at 1304 N. Santa Fe Avenue.
  • Conduct a public hearing regarding a proposal to amend the Vista Municipal Code to change the date and times of City Council workshops.
  • The Council has several discussion items on the agenda: penalties for retailers for tobacco sales to minors; appointments of elected officials to the San Diego Association of Governments board; a resolution opposing certain transportation taxes and fees; a resolution to abolish the gas tax; the relationship between the City Council and City Manager; and City staffing update.

The Council will also proclaim Wednesday, March 1, 2023, as “Norm Halus Day” in the City of Vista in recognition of Mr. Halus’ long-time service as a commissioner on various City commissions.

City Council to Update Goals During Workshop Meeting The City Council will update their goals at a workshop on Tuesday, March 7 at 2 pm in Council Chambers at the Vista Civic Center, 200 Civic Center Drive. Every two years, the City Council conducts a goal-setting workshop to determine the City’s high-priority goals, which are then reflected in the City’s Operational and Capital Improvement Plan (CIP) budgets. Every six months, staff provide an update on activities that align with City Council goals. The workshop is open to the public.

Vista Sheriff’s Coffee with the Community The Vista Sheriff’s Station is hosting another Coffee with the Community event on Thursday, March 2, 9 am-11 am, at Archer’s Arrow Coffee House, 170 Main Street, Vista. Coffee with the Community gives the public a chance to chat with the station’s command staff, deputies, crime prevention specialists, and senior volunteers in a casual setting and exchange ideas and concerns over a cup of coffee. “SizeUp-Vista” to Aid Local Businesses

Please join us on March 24 for the launch of SizeUp-Vista on the City of Vista website! SizeUp-Vista will help local businesses succeed by delivering powerful market research insights at no cost to our local businesses.

Local businesses can now access industry-specific and hyperlocal information to help them grow and make smarter decisions using big data analysis. The research is individually customized for each company. By using the website service, local businesses can:

  • Get your business performance ranking compared to industry competitors
  • Discover potential customers and vendors, and better understand your competitive landscape
  • Optimize advertising to target ideal customer segments
  • Analyze customer and employee characteristics around your business

New Cooking Class for Kids Recreation is offering a new class, “Kids in the Kitchen,” starting March 10. A kitchen is an experiential learning laboratory for your kids. This class is both educational and fun. Besides cooking a four-course meal, this class includes kitchen and food safety, healthy eating, food education, organic vs. non-organic, creativity, food trivia, and team building. Get More Details
